The Glamour Boys have a host of players who will see their current contracts expire at the end of the season, including several who have played a key role in helping them climb to the top of the Absa Premiership table this year.

Key figures such as Daniel Akpeyi, Daniel Cardoso, Willard Katsande, Bernard Parker, Leonardo Castro and George Maluleka will all see their deals come to an end in under six months’ time despite the fact that they have all featured heavily as the Glamour Boys fired their way to the league summit.
Meanwhile, Itumeleng Khune and Joseph Molangoane, both of whom have had their injury battles of late, will also see their deals expire at the end of the 2019/20 campaign, and as of yet there has been no confirmation from the club of extensions for any of the aforementioned players.

According to Siya sources, talks with their current crop of expiring stars have gotten underway recently as they seek to tie down a number of them for at least one more year, and announcements could be expected in the not-so-distant future.
